1892 / 1907 Relief Map of Europe
DESCRIPTION
This is an original antique relief map of Europe by the Atlas School Supply Company, constructed in 1907 out of their headquarters in Chicago, Illinois.
The map offers a combination of political geography, physical topography, with rivers, lakes, mountains ranges, plateaus, etc. noted throughout. Larger towns, cities, capitols, and geo-political boundaries are also provided, while roads and railways are omitted from the map. A vertical scale at lower-right notes that the height of elevations is exaggerated 45 times.
The map presents Europe at the time of the duel-monarchy, Austro-Hungarian Empire that spanned the years of 1867 to 1918 or for more context, between the Austro-Prussian War and World War I. Geographically speaking, Austria-Hungary was the second largest country in Europe after Russia which takes up nearly half of the map and includes much of present-day Poland, Ukraine, Belarus, and the Baltic States of Estonia, Latvia, and Lithuania.
